Imagine how your father whose only impact, to date, has been his absence, suddenly changes the direction of your entire life...."...Something about him..." is a tragic love story. Anna and Joe grow up, unknown to each other, grow up in the same Midland town before meeting at an East Coast University. Anna is an only child of Stephanie, a product of a rape suffered by her mother at the age of fifteen. Father unknown. Stephanie never tells Anna of her conception.Joe is the youngest of three, with a mother (Lorraine) and a step father (Simon). He, too, does not know his father, a criminal who was imprisoned for armed robbery when Joe was very young.The novel deals with the life stories of other main characters too: the family history of Stephanie, Simon and Lorraine as well as that of Joe and Anna. Each family member's story sheds light on the others, and the entire family saga is told at different stages by different characters.
